Understanding Constipation And Its Causes

Constipation is a common digestive issue characterized by infrequent bowel movements, difficulty passing stools, and hardened feces. It can be caused by a variety of factors, including inadequate fiber intake, dehydration, lack of physical activity, certain medications, and underlying medical conditions such as irritable bowel syndrome or hypothyroidism. Additionally, lifestyle factors like stress, ignoring the urge to have a bowel movement, and changes in routine or diet can contribute to constipation.

Methods Of Using Essential Oils For Constipation Relief

There are various methods for using essential oils to relieve constipation. One common method is to dilute the essential oil in a carrier oil, such as coconut oil or olive oil, and apply it topically to the abdomen. Gently massaging the oil mixture in a clockwise motion can help stimulate the digestive system and alleviate constipation.

Another method is inhalation, where you can add a few drops of essential oil to a diffuser or a bowl of steaming water and breathe in the aromatic vapors. Inhaling essential oils like peppermint or ginger can help relax the intestinal muscles and promote bowel movements.

Additionally, you can add a few drops of essential oil to a warm bath and soak for at least 15-20 minutes to help relax the body and encourage bowel movements. Lastly, some essential oils can also be taken orally, but it’s crucial to consult with a healthcare professional or a qualified aromatherapist before ingesting any essential oils, as not all oils are safe for internal use.

Safety Considerations And Precautions

When using essential oils for constipation relief, it is important to consider safety precautions to avoid any adverse effects. Essential oils are highly concentrated and should be diluted with a carrier oil before topical application to prevent skin irritation or allergic reactions. It is also crucial to patch test a small amount of diluted oil on the skin to check for any sensitivities before using it for constipation relief.

Certain essential oils are not safe for use during pregnancy or for young children, so it’s essential to consult a healthcare professional before using essential oils in such cases. Additionally, some essential oils can interact with certain medications, so individuals taking prescription drugs should seek guidance from a healthcare provider before using essential oils for constipation relief. Lifestyle And Dietary Recommendations For Managing Constipation

In addition to using essential oils, making lifestyle and dietary adjustments can greatly help in managing constipation. Regular physical activity, such as walking or yoga, can stimulate bowel movements and improve overall digestion. Hydration is crucial for maintaining regularity, so it’s important to drink plenty of water throughout the day.

Consuming a diet rich in fiber, including fruits, vegetables, and whole grains, can aid in promoting regular bowel movements. Additionally, prunes, flaxseeds, and chia seeds are known for their natural laxative properties and can be beneficial for relieving constipation. It’s also advisable to limit the intake of processed and refined foods, as well as dairy and red meat, as these can contribute to constipation.
